No television audio
1 Start the TV Tuner, and then click the Setup button in
the TV Tuner control panel.
2 Select the Display tab, and then select Initialization Wizard
within the Display tab.
3 Select the appropriate audio source from within the TV
Sound Initialization Wizard.
Remember: to hear audio from the television, you must
make a connection between your TV WONDER PRO card
and your sound card. See Audio Connection on page 9.
No MULTVIEW audio
If you have one audio card or an integrated audio chip, you must
connect one audio path internally (CD-In, for example) and the
other externally (Line-In, for example).
If you have two audio cards or one audio card and an integrated
audio chip, you can connect both audio paths internally,
externally, or one internally and the other externally.
Video Problems
Video is unstable
Check that you are using the correct broadcast standard
format for your region.
Check the quality of your incoming TV signal on another
receiver; bad reception may be the cause.
Video is black and white only
Check the connectors setting to make sure you have selected
the correct input (CATV, Composite, or S-Video) for your
video source device.
No video or audio
Check that the audio and video connectors are securely
plugged into the correct jacks.
Check that the TV WONDER PRO tuner card is securely
seated in its PCI slot. If the problem still exists, try a different
PCI expansion slot.
